Overview

At The New York Foundling, we trust in the power and potential of people, and we deliberately invest in proven practices. From bold beginnings in 1869, our New York-based nonprofit has supported hundreds of thousands of our neighbors on their own paths to stability, strength, and independence. We help children and families navigate through and beyond foster care. We help families struggling with conflict and poverty grow strong.

We help individuals with developmental disabilities live their best lives, and we help our neighbors access quality health and mental health services—core to building lifelong resilience and wellbeing. Together, our interrelated programs provide a whole-person, whole-family, and whole-life approach that unlocks solutions for a lifetime.

Role Overview

The Paralegal will provide essential legal and administrative support to ensure the agency’s compliance with laws, regulations, and policies while advancing our human services mission. This role combines legal expertise with a strong commitment to measurable social impact, supporting goal‑oriented initiatives and tracking outcomes to drive organizational effectiveness. The Paralegal will report to the Chief Legal Officer and work collaboratively with program staff, legal counsel, and external partners to facilitate access to services, advocate for clients, and support legal representation of the agency.

Core

Responsibilities
  • Manage and support projects and tasks related to legal representation of the agency including litigation, contracts, regulatory compliance, employment matters and other areas.
  • Conduct legal and factual research, analyze issues, and summarize findings to support decision‑making and program development.
  • Support case management by preparing and reviewing legal documents, organizing case files, and tracking outcomes.
  • Maintain accurate and confidential records, files, and databases in compliance with agency and legal standards.
  • Assist in evaluating program effectiveness through data collection and reporting on key metrics.
  • Assist in preparing reports, presentations, and metrics dashboards to measure program impact.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to advance agency goals and improve service delivery.
  • Assist in developing policies, procedures, and best practices for legal and program operations.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field.
  • 2+ years of paralegal or legal support experience related to litigation, contracts, and/or regulatory compliance.
  • Prior government, nonprofit, or public‑interest law experience is a plus.
  • Strong research, drafting, and documentation skills.
  • Excellent organization, commun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Proficiency with case‑management systems, Microsoft Office, and reporting tools.
  • Knowledge of social‑service regulations and nonprofit operations is a plus.
  • Mission‑driven mindset with focus on client outcomes and program goals.
  • Demonstrated strong commitment to safety.
